Output ddeeb9bea1fb0184ab3734a8835a3cd1d8a86c39e1a721455eda10042fe89641:0

value
26650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 959c688c3b79afb24de261ab06c02a9118d4e2c1 OP_EQUAL
address
3FL5ya8DVHX1zNCzm2FVHkCEZqxF8ZpESs
transaction
ddeeb9bea1fb0184ab3734a8835a3cd1d8a86c39e1a721455eda10042fe89641